Data Warehouse ETL Developer
UnitedHealth Group Incorporated
Overview:
This resource will be part of eODS DataWarehousing project and would be part of eODS development team. This resource is expected to be hands on and will be tasked with designing/developing individual modules as part of the project. On a daily basis this resource is expected to contribute in design/development activities, analyze requirements for their work modules (and provide feedback), work with Support team during implementation phase for any critical production issue; communicate their task status in daily status calls.
Responsibilities:
- Develop innovative data warehouse/ETL solutions to meet both the immediate and emerging needs of the business
- Collaborate with the team/implement independent tasks on data warehousing application and database architecture design
- Analyze business requirements and be able to translate same to design/technical specs and implementation
- Troubleshoot complex production support issues post release deployment and come up with solutions
- Communicate task status to leadership as and when needed
- Bachelor’s degree
- 4 or more years of IT experience with expertise in data warehousing platforms.
- 4 or more years of development or similar experience with relational databases (Oracle, SQL, MySQL etc.)
- 4 or more years of development and/or architecture experience with ETL tools (Informatica, Datastage, etc.)
- Working knowledge of data models
- Strong design artifact experience in documentation of data flow, data mapping and data exchange specifications
